Lasagne Recipe

Ingredients:

1 ½ pound ground beef
1 ½ TB oil
1 clove of Garlic, minced
1 TB Parsley flakes
1 TB Basil
2 tsp salt
1 20 oz can of petite diced tomatoes
1 6 oz can tomato paste
1 10 oz package lasagne noodles
3 cups rocotta cheese
2 eggs
½ tsp pepper
2 TB parsley flakes
½ cups grated Parmesan cheese
1 pound Mozzarella cheese, grated

Directions:

Brown ground beef in oil. Drain. Add garlic, parsley, basil, and salt. Mix with tomatoes and tomato paste. Simmer, uncovered, till thick, about an hour, stir occasionally. Cook lasagne noodles as directed on the package; drain and rinse in cold water. Preheat oven to 375º. Mix rocotta cheese with beaten eggs, pepper and parsley flakes and parmesan cheese. Place half of noodles in 9x13 baking pan. Spoon on half the cheese mixture. Next place a layer of grated Mozzarella cheese; then spoon on a layer of meat mixture. Repeat the layers, ending with lay of Mozzarella to top. Bake for 30 minutes.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
12 servings
